SRIs are first-line OCD drugs and contain clomipramine and the SSRIs. According to the 2013 APA practice standards (6 ), clients might occupy to 12 weeks to reply to medicines, and occasionally doses surpassing the advised maximum dose may be helpful. Nonetheless, numerous people with OCD do not get SRIs or obtain them at suboptimal doses, despite the technique guidelines. Efforts to educate prescribers in the correct use OCD drugs should exceed the growth of technique guidelines, as reviewed below. This approach resembles ERP but does not involve direct exposure. Rather, your specialist will certainly ask you to picture the thing that causes your anxiety and asks you to envision what it would certainly feel like to not act compulsively. This sort of therapy concentrates on chatting with your anxiousness and what you believe might happen if you do not follow up with your obsessions.
